Check your ipoints e-mail preferences

When you have joined ipoints, please log in to your account on the ipoints site and check the permission that you give ipoints to contact you.

By default, ipoints will send you offers and surveys by e-mail and in the post.

If you don't want to receive them, go to the My Personal Information screen, uncheck the Mailing boxes and click the grey "Validate the changes" button at the bottom.
